The hexadecimal color code #BBDAE1 corresponds to the code RGB( 187, 218, 225 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,73 level), green (at 0,85 level) and blue (at 0,88 level). Its brightness is 80% and its saturation is 38%. It is composed of red at 29%, green at 34% and blue at 35%.
